I will quit music once all my friends become successful – Odumodublvck

Popular rapper Odumodublvck has said he would quit music once all the members of his hip-hop collective, Anti World Gangstars, become successful musicians.

He disclosed this on his X handle recently when he wrote, “Once all my n*ggas make it in music, I’m out.”

The Anti World Gangstars collective consists of five rappers: Odumodublvck, Agunna, Fatboy E, Reeplay, and Shagba, along with their producer/engineer, Cross.

Odumodublvck is the most successful musician in the group. He rose to fame following the release of his 2023 hit single “Declan Rice.”

In a recent interview, Odumodublvck claimed that the song is “the most impactful” Nigerian hip-hop song ever.

While Odumodublvck has been in the spotlight for about three years and has been featured by A-list artists such as Davido and British rappers Skepta and Stormzy, his friends have remained underground artists despite the exposure the rapper has given to the group.
